UP PRL naklad 120+18 Cena 45 zl PLThe subject of the invention is a system for measuring the electromagnetic wave absorption coefficient, especially by building materials. Known systems for this purpose have included a source of electromagnetic waves, usually a VHF transmitter, and a receiver located behind the building material. The measurement performed in an open system is burdened with a large error caused by the influence of external electromagnetic fields of the natural and artificial type. The essence of the invention consists in the fact that the system is equipped with a directional transmitting antenna surrounded by a suitably shaped test material and a directional receiving antenna placed outside the test material and an additional a screen protecting the tested material and the antenna system to eliminate the influence of external interference factors, the directional transmitting antenna is connected by a waveguide with a stabilized frequency tuned generator through an attenuator and a pass-through system of the transmitting path, while the directional receiving antenna is connected by waveform throughput of the receiving track and the electromagnetic wave receiver, the output of which is connected to the reading and recording unit. According to the invention, the directional receiving antenna is located in the region of the maximum power of the radiation pattern of the directional transmitting antenna. Such a system allows for a significant reduction in the level of interference. The subject of the invention is shown in the example of its embodiment in the drawing, which shows a block diagram of the system. The directional transmitting antenna 1 is interchangeable depending on the frequency at which the measurement is carried out, connected by a waveguide 2 with a stabilized generator 3 of tunable frequency through the muffler 4 and the transfer system 5 of the transmission path. The attenuator 4, which suppresses undesirable frequencies, influences the matching of the wave impedance of the transmitting path, while the pass-through system 5 eliminates the influence of external interfering fields, as well as the back-radiation of the transmitting antenna 1. Directional transmitting antenna 1 emitting energy in one direction is inside a specially formed tested building material 6. A part of the energy that was not absorbed by the test material 6 falls on the directional receiving antenna 7, which is located in the area of the maximum power of the transmitting antenna 1. For more accurate isolation from the influence of external factors, the system antennas 1, 7 together with the tested material 6 are surrounded by an additional 'screen 8. The directional receiving antenna 7 is connected by a waveguide 9 through the throughput system 10 of the receiving path with the electromagnetic wave receiver 11 being an electromagnetic wave power meter, which is read and recorded by an electronic recording system12, calibrated in units determining the coefficient of electromagnetic wave absorption. 3 U3 405 4 Claims 1.
